智慧校园信息化建设领导者

整合践行智慧校园信息化建设解决方案

首页 > 资讯 > 排课系统> 软著证书助力学校排课系统智能化升级

软著证书助力学校排课系统智能化升级

排课系统在线试用
排课系统
在线试用
排课系统解决方案
排课系统
解决方案下载
排课系统源码
排课系统
源码授权
排课系统报价
排课系统
产品报价

张老师:最近学校的课程安排总是混乱不堪,有没有什么办法可以解决这个问题?

李工程师:我们可以考虑引入一款专门的排课软件。这款软件不仅能自动排课,还能根据教师的时间表优化资源配置。

张老师:听起来不错!不过,这种软件是如何工作的呢?

李工程师:首先,我们需要收集所有教师的教学计划和学生的选课信息。然后,软件会基于这些数据自动生成一份合理的课程表。

张老师:这听起来很复杂啊,能给我看看具体的代码吗?

李工程师:当然可以。以下是一个简单的Python示例代码:

排课软件


import random

def generate_schedule(teachers, courses):
    schedule = {}
    for teacher in teachers:
        available_slots = list(range(1, 6))  # 假设一天有5节课
        random.shuffle(available_slots)
        teacher_courses = random.sample(courses, len(courses)//len(teachers))
        schedule[teacher] = {course: available_slots.pop() for course in teacher_courses}
    return schedule

teachers = ["张三", "李四", "王五"]
courses = ["数学", "英语", "物理", "化学", "生物"]
print(generate_schedule(teachers, courses))
    

张老师:这个代码看起来挺实用的。那么,这样的软件是否合法呢?

李工程师:是的,我们的排课软件已经获得了软著证书,这意味着它受到法律保护,确保了我们的权益。

张老师:太好了!有了这个软件,我相信学校的管理工作会变得更加高效。

李工程师:不仅如此,随着技术的发展,我们还可以进一步扩展功能,比如加入学生反馈机制,让整个流程更加智能化。

张老师:期待看到更多改进!谢谢你的帮助。

大数据管理平台

]]>

本站部分内容及素材来源于互联网,如有侵权,联系必删!

首页
关于我们
在线试用
电话咨询